Use two confirmations for high-stakes information serving Mesagne, Italy. Check licensing, law, or emergency routing with the responsible authority; then check price, hours, privacy, and availability with the actual organization. Neither source can answer the other source’s question.
Before a disclosure in Mesagne, write what could change during the first 72 hours: shelter, money, transport, childcare, work, healthcare, devices, documents, and community access. If several depend on the same people, build alternatives before turning doubt into an announcement.
Search for the need rather than the label. “Trauma-informed therapist,” “mixed-belief couples counselor,” “volunteer shift,” or “beginner walking group” often produces a more usable next step than expecting one deconstruction community to solve every problem.
If employment is tied to a religious organization, review contracts, references, benefits, devices, and current local employment rules before a public statement. Use a qualified professional for advice applying to Italy.
If a group is peer-led, evaluate it as peer support rather than treatment. Check moderation, confidentiality, leadership incentives, crisis rules, money, romantic boundaries, and whether members are pressured toward a replacement belief.
